actuly 发表于 2021-5-27 19:47:09

止盈后,如何避免重复开仓的问题

老大
帮忙看看,我的系统有主动止盈函数,到达位置主动止盈之后又自己开仓了,能否把后面再符合条件买入的信号屏蔽
if((MarketPosition ==0)&& (MarketPosition <>1 && AvgValue1 > AvgValue2)&&c>=SARValue)   
{
    Buy(lots,Open);
}
if( (MarketPosition ==1)&&  e  or c>=LastEntryPrice*2)
{
    Sell(lots,Open);
}

actuly 发表于 2021-5-27 19:49:11

怎样让第二个buy不再买

cjy888888 发表于 2021-5-27 21:56:48

用全局变量控制

kooye163 发表于 2021-5-29 17:28:03

止赢的同时改变一下入场条件的参数就可以了

PJeffrey 发表于 2021-7-26 22:07:54

kooye163 发表于 2021-5-29 17:28 static/image/common/back.gif
止赢的同时改变一下入场条件的参数就可以了

可以采用计数器方式
页: [1]
查看完整版本: 止盈后,如何避免重复开仓的问题